Lesha
derived from 'Alyosha', diminutive form of Alexei meaning 'defender' or 'helper'
Meaning and Origin
Lesha is often used as a diminutive name and may also represent a unique modern name. Variations of this name can be seen in Russian-speaking countries, where it has become popular in urban areas. It emphasizes warmth and familiarity in social contexts.
